Abstract :
An analog sinusoidal oscillator usually involves some form of amplitude-limiting mechanism. We examine operational-transconductance-amplifier (OTA) nonlinearity as a choice for amplitude limiting and develop a general theory for its use in OTA-capacitor (OTA-C) oscillators. We facilitate our theoretical discussion with an illustrative design example that we fabricated and tested.
